Howard County Commissioners to look at bids for 400’ Guy Tower construction
The Howard County Commissioners Court will convene at 3:30 p.m. in the Third Floor Courtroom in the Howard County Courthouse on Monday.
County Treasurer Sharon Adams will present the Treasurer's Monthly Payroll Report, Treasurer's Monthly Report and Quarterly Report to the Commissioners for approval. Adams will also present personnel considerations for approval.
Howard County Judge Kathryn Wiseman will lead discussion on the redemption deed.
The community is encouraged to attend the meeting, but can also watch through the Howard County Info Tech Facebook page.
County Auditor Jackie Olson will bring routine items such as the invoices, purchase requests, and budget amendments. An early pay order will also be brought before discussion as well as the Disbursement Agreement with Outside Agencies.
The County Commissioners will be bringing discussion and possible approval for the bids for erecting and installing a 400' Guy Tower per standard TIA-222-H. The Commissioners had previously met in a special meeting this past Wednesday, but were unable to make a decision without more information.
As part of the Road Engineer report, Brian Klinksiek will update the Commissioners on roadway maintenance and discuss the equipment auction list and February auction. Klinksiek will also be requesting to go out for bids on RFB 2012012 and RFB 2012013 for the end of March. The accelerating letting schedule for the remainder of FY 2021 and the TXDOT CTIF Grant.
Discussion will also be brought before the Commissioners regarding the contract for Rehabilitation Construction of CR34 between Howard County, TX & Ridgeback Asphalt LLC.
Howard County Sheriff Stan Parker will be discussing the MOU between Howard County and Midland Police Department for the use of the Howard County Airport – Driving track. The Commissioners were originally presented with the MOU at the Special Meeting this past Wednesday.
Before the meeting adjourns Commissioner Pct. 2 Craig Bailey will discuss the possibility of getting laptops for Commissioner's.
